Output 8023f95540dc93b5ec7c5adbd3b0523b4e869d2e10a1b83ab208d8229b4466c0:0

value
31720649
script pubkey
OP_0 OP_PUSHBYTES_20 f356aa9bef19fdea642e4dfb6097c998f99b6e47
address
bc1q7dt24xl0r8775epwfhakp97fnruekmj8aqkwxg
transaction
8023f95540dc93b5ec7c5adbd3b0523b4e869d2e10a1b83ab208d8229b4466c0